Grameen Bank
The origin story of the “Bank for the Poor” is quite moving. Professor Yunus, who grew up in Bangladesh, after completing his studies in business administration, wanted to see how he could use his knowledge and skills to help his homeland. At that time, Bangladesh was afflicted by severe flooding and poverty. Yunus thought: “I have to go there, I need to see how people live.” And so, he did. He traveled from village to village, encountering heartbreaking fates in each place. One woman, who made baskets under extremely harsh labor conditions, ended up with just a few cents at the end of the day. The professor asked her about her situation—why her income remained so low. She described how she was exploited by a man on whom she depended to set prices for her baskets. Yunus asked the woman further what she would need to become self-employed and thus independent of anyone else’s prices. The answer: $2.49. When he went to the bank and asked why they wouldn’t lend the woman this small sum of money, they responded she had no collateral or co-signer. Yunus found this system absurd and considered how to address it. In several more villages, he identified a similar issue.
Thus, he founded a bank—a bank that grants loans to impoverished people who have no collateral. The bank operates more than 2,000 branches, employing over 20,000 staff members. Its repayment rate is above 98%. Yunus created a system that helps people and is simultaneously financially successful. Boundary Experiences
Crossing borders: If I go to a foreign country, crossing a border, and they ask: “Do you have anything to declare?” I answer: “No, I have nothing except me, my head, my mind, and my heart.” With those alone, I can build everything: meeting new friends, finding partners. Even if I lost everything or had absolutely nothing with me, I could still rebuild from scratch.
Lottery Winners Study: Studies show that those who win millions in lotteries tend, about ten years later, to be poorer than before. Yet a real entrepreneur who built something up, lost it all to an accident, and found himself in debt is still more likely, after ten years, to end up wealthier than the lottery winner. How is that possible? Because the personality of these “lucky lottery winners” hasn’t grown at the rate that their fortune has.
“This shows how much power and influence we have when developing our personalities.”
